@Generated(value="com.amazonaws:aws-java-sdk-code-generator") public class ListTagsForResourceRequest extends AmazonWebServiceRequest implements Serializable, Cloneable
The request object for ListTagsForResource
operation.
NOOP
Constructor and Description |
---|
ListTagsForResourceRequest() |
Modifier and Type | Method and Description |
---|---|
ListTagsForResourceRequest |
clone()
Creates a shallow clone of this object for all fields except the handler context.
|
boolean |
equals(Object obj) |
Integer |
getMaxResults()
Maximum number of tags to return in the response (integer).
|
String |
getNextToken()
Opaque pagination token returned from a previous
ListTagsForResource operation (String). |
String |
getResourceARN()
The ARN of the Amazon FSx resource that will have its tags listed.
|
int |
hashCode() |
void |
setMaxResults(Integer maxResults)
Maximum number of tags to return in the response (integer).
|
void |
setNextToken(String nextToken)
Opaque pagination token returned from a previous
ListTagsForResource operation (String). |
void |
setResourceARN(String resourceARN)
The ARN of the Amazon FSx resource that will have its tags listed.
|
String |
toString()
Returns a string representation of this object.
|
ListTagsForResourceRequest |
withMaxResults(Integer maxResults)
Maximum number of tags to return in the response (integer).
|
ListTagsForResourceRequest |
withNextToken(String nextToken)
Opaque pagination token returned from a previous
ListTagsForResource operation (String). |
ListTagsForResourceRequest |
withResourceARN(String resourceARN)
The ARN of the Amazon FSx resource that will have its tags listed.
|
addHandlerContext, getCloneRoot, getCloneSource, getCustomQueryParameters, getCustomRequestHeaders, getGeneralProgressListener, getHandlerContext, getReadLimit, getRequestClientOptions, getRequestCredentials, getRequestCredentialsProvider, getRequestMetricCollector, getSdkClientExecutionTimeout, getSdkRequestTimeout, putCustomQueryParameter, putCustomRequestHeader, setGeneralProgressListener, setRequestCredentials, setRequestCredentialsProvider, setRequestMetricCollector, setSdkClientExecutionTimeout, setSdkRequestTimeout, withGeneralProgressListener, withRequestCredentialsProvider, withRequestMetricCollector, withSdkClientExecutionTimeout, withSdkRequestTimeout
public void setResourceARN(String resourceARN)
The ARN of the Amazon FSx resource that will have its tags listed.
resourceARN
- The ARN of the Amazon FSx resource that will have its tags listed.public String getResourceARN()
The ARN of the Amazon FSx resource that will have its tags listed.
public ListTagsForResourceRequest withResourceARN(String resourceARN)
The ARN of the Amazon FSx resource that will have its tags listed.
resourceARN
- The ARN of the Amazon FSx resource that will have its tags listed.public void setMaxResults(Integer maxResults)
Maximum number of tags to return in the response (integer). This parameter value must be greater than 0. The
number of items that Amazon FSx returns is the minimum of the MaxResults
parameter specified in the
request and the service's internal maximum number of items per page.
maxResults
- Maximum number of tags to return in the response (integer). This parameter value must be greater than 0.
The number of items that Amazon FSx returns is the minimum of the MaxResults
parameter
specified in the request and the service's internal maximum number of items per page.public Integer getMaxResults()
Maximum number of tags to return in the response (integer). This parameter value must be greater than 0. The
number of items that Amazon FSx returns is the minimum of the MaxResults
parameter specified in the
request and the service's internal maximum number of items per page.
MaxResults
parameter
specified in the request and the service's internal maximum number of items per page.public ListTagsForResourceRequest withMaxResults(Integer maxResults)
Maximum number of tags to return in the response (integer). This parameter value must be greater than 0. The
number of items that Amazon FSx returns is the minimum of the MaxResults
parameter specified in the
request and the service's internal maximum number of items per page.
maxResults
- Maximum number of tags to return in the response (integer). This parameter value must be greater than 0.
The number of items that Amazon FSx returns is the minimum of the MaxResults
parameter
specified in the request and the service's internal maximum number of items per page.public void setNextToken(String nextToken)
Opaque pagination token returned from a previous ListTagsForResource
operation (String). If a token
present, the action continues the list from where the returning call left off.
nextToken
- Opaque pagination token returned from a previous ListTagsForResource
operation (String). If a
token present, the action continues the list from where the returning call left off.public String getNextToken()
Opaque pagination token returned from a previous ListTagsForResource
operation (String). If a token
present, the action continues the list from where the returning call left off.
ListTagsForResource
operation (String). If
a token present, the action continues the list from where the returning call left off.public ListTagsForResourceRequest withNextToken(String nextToken)
Opaque pagination token returned from a previous ListTagsForResource
operation (String). If a token
present, the action continues the list from where the returning call left off.
nextToken
- Opaque pagination token returned from a previous ListTagsForResource
operation (String). If a
token present, the action continues the list from where the returning call left off.public String toString()
toString
in class Object
Object.toString()
public ListTagsForResourceRequest clone()
AmazonWebServiceRequest
clone
in class AmazonWebServiceRequest
Object.clone()